Bexhill Train Station is well geared to cater to most passenger needs, with a ticket office that opens bright and early at 6:10 AM on weekdays and Saturdays, and slightly later on Sundays at 8:10 AM. An array of user-friendly ticket machines are available, accessible to everyone including those with disabilities, allowing travelers to easily purchase and collect tickets on-site. For enhanced convenience, smartcard users will find this station accommodating with issuance and validation facilities.
Catering comprehensively to passengers with varying mobility, Bexhill station offers step-free access through certain areas, albeit via long ramps. Assistance for boarding trains is readily available with the staff-operated ramp system. The station also ensures passenger safety and support with comprehensive CCTV coverage, help points, and a well-staffed environment offering assistance well into the night. For passengers requiring extra assistance, pre-booking through the assisted travel helpline is a practical option.

Menston Station is equipped with various facilities to ensure a seamless travel experience. The ticket office is open from 06:15 to 17:30 on weekdays, and 09:15 to 16:30 on Sundays, offering flexibility for early risers and weekend travelers. Ticket machines provide an alternative way to pick up your tickets, and they're accessible to persons with reduced mobility as well. For those leveraging technology, smartcards can be issued and validated at the station, which caters to the modern commuter.
Accessibility at the station is moderately facilitated. The station is a Category B site, which allows level access to platform 1, while access to the Leeds/Bradford platform requires crossing a footbridge, slightly lessening convenience for mobility-impaired passengers. It is recommended they travel via Ilkley to change platforms. Rest assured, Menston Station strives to ensure a safe environment with CCTV cameras in operation, and assistance booking through Passenger Assist is just two hours away offering peace of mind whenever you travel.
